Feasibility and constructability study for a new sterile-manufacturing facility, completed before the design was frozen.

The challenge

The client needed to know whether an ambitious sterile-manufacturing scheme was buildable, compliant and affordable before committing capital — with regulatory expectations that change as you cross from process into civil works.

Our approach

Our engineers ran a constructability and compliance review against the concept design, tested the structural and MEP assumptions, and mapped the regulatory pathway so the eventual design would reach site already de-risked.

The outcome

The client took an informed go/no-go decision with a costed, buildable scheme and a clear compliance roadmap — avoiding expensive redesign downstream.

Project timeline

  1. Weeks 1-2

    Brief & data capture

    Concept design, site constraints and process requirements reviewed against regulatory expectations.

  2. Weeks 3-8

    Constructability analysis

    Structural, MEP and logistics assumptions stress-tested for buildability and sequence.

  3. Weeks 9-14

    Compliance & cost mapping

    Regulatory pathway and an indicative cost range developed for each option.

  4. Weeks 15-16

    Report & recommendation

    Findings, risks and a recommended option issued to support the investment decision.
